Read MoreAs a specialized manufacturer in narrow-woven textiles, our cotton ribbon offering brings together the best of natural fibres and precision weaving to produce superior woven ribbons that serve both aesthetic and functional roles. At our facility, we begin with high-grade 100% cotton yarns, selecting counts and twist levels to optimize softness, drape and durability — cotton being breathable and hypoallergenic, an ideal choice for ribbons that touch skin or appear in visible trims. For instance, cotton twill or herringbone-woven ribbons are increasingly chosen for premium packaging, fashion accessories, home décor and textile labels.
From a production standpoint, the ribbon begins with warp beams of cotton yarns, which are precision-warped with controlled tension so that when the narrow-width weaving takes place, the edges (selvages) remain clean and the body is balanced. After weaving on our narrow‐width looms, we may apply finishing like mercerising (to enhance sheen), calendering (for smooth flat surface) or dyeing to Pantone-matched colours. As a manufacturer we emphasise our ability to customise widths (e.g., 6 mm to 40 mm or more), finish weights (grammage), edge construction (folded edges, laser cut, heat‐sealed) and technical specifications such as tear strength or durability.
In applications, our cotton ribbons are ideal for garment ties, decorative border ribbons, lanyards, premium packaging, craft trims and home furnishings. The natural cotton touch gives a warmer, premium feel compared to synthetic tapes — which is a key selling point for clients seeking “natural look & feel” ribbon solutions
